Abstract
A kind of cell size is dispersed with stirring mechanism, it includes rotating disk, at least a pair of of stationary fixture, agitator tank and driving assembly that the cell size, which is dispersed with stirring mechanism, at least a pair of of stationary fixture is symmetrically disposed in the rotating disk, each stationary fixture is rotated with the rotating disk and rotation, and the sense of rotation of the stationary fixture is opposite with the rotation direction of the rotating disk;The stationary fixture is obliquely installed with the rotating disk;The agitator tank is set in the stationary fixture and rotates with the stationary fixture;The driving component drives the rotating disk and stationary fixture rotation.Cell size provided by the utility model is dispersed with stirring mechanism, is revolved by the turntable and is combined with the stationary fixture rotation, carries out carrying out shearing stirring to the slurry in the agitator tank, enables to slurry more uniform.

[specific embodiment]
It is clear in order to be more clear the purpose of this utility model, technical solution and advantageous effects, below in conjunction with attached
Figure and specific embodiment, the present invention will be further described in detail.It should be understood that described in this specification
Specific embodiment is not intended to limit the utility model just for the sake of explaining the utility model.
Referring to Fig. 1, the utility model, which provides a kind of cell size, is dispersed with stirring mechanism 100, including rotating disk 10, at least
A pair of of stationary fixture 11, the agitator tank 20 being set in the stationary fixture 11 and the driving rotating disk 10 and the fixing clamp
The driving assembly 30 of 11 rotation of tool.
The rotating disk 10 is in the form of annular discs.At least a pair of of stationary fixture 11 is symmetrically disposed in the rotating disk 10, each
Stationary fixture 11 is rotated with the rotating disk 10 and rotation, turn of the sense of rotation of the stationary fixture 11 and the rotating disk 10
It moves contrary.The stationary fixture 11 is obliquely installed with the rotating disk 10 and is adjusted by a corresponding angle demodulator 111
Itself and the inclined angle of the rotating disk 10 are saved, so that the centrifugal force for the agitator tank 20 being fixed in the stationary fixture 11
Most preferably.
Further, the stationary fixture 11 is receiving cartridge, and the receiving cartridge is in hollow cylindrical.The receiving cartridge it is interior
Wall is covered with Electric radiant Heating Film (not shown), and the Electric radiant Heating Film is the translucent polyester film that can be generated heat after a kind of energization.The electric heating
Film is powered or is powered off by main controller controls.The Electric radiant Heating Film can heat institute
The slurry in the agitator tank 20 in stationary fixture 11 is stated, so that the slurry in the agitator tank 20 is under preset temperature
It is mixed.In the present embodiment, the preset temperature is 10 DEG C~80 DEG C.
The agitator tank 20 includes tank body 201 and the lid 202 for being sealedly attached to described 201 one end of tank body.In this implementation
In mode, the tank body 201 is in hollow cylindrical, and the diameter of the tank body 201 is less than the diameter of the receiving cartridge.The tank body
201 are equipped with the accommodating chamber of receiving slurry.The lid 202 offers the stomata 203 being connected with the accommodating chamber, the receiving
Chamber is connected by the stomata 203 with vacuum equipment, so that realizing is in vacuum negative pressure condition in the accommodating chamber of the agitator tank 20,
So that slurry dispersion is more evenly.
The lid 202 of the agitator tank 20 is equipped with temperature sensor close to the side of the tank body 201.The temperature sensing
Device is connected with the master controller.Temperature is preset described in the temperature departure in the agitator tank 20 when the temperature sensor senses
It spends, Electric radiant Heating Film described in the main controller controls opens heating or stops heating.
The driving component 30 includes the revolution drive shaft 31 being connected with 10 center of rotating disk and consolidates with corresponding one
The connected rotation drive shaft 32 of clamp tool 11.The one end of the revolution drive shaft 31 far from the rotating disk 10 and the first driving electricity
Machine 33 is connected, and the one end of the rotation drive shaft 32 far from the stationary fixture 11 is connected with the second driving motor 34.
Further, the bracket 35 for connecting the rotation drive shaft 32 is cased in the revolution drive shaft 31.By described
The revolution of rotating disk 10 is combined with 11 rotation of stationary fixture, is realized and is carried out shearing stir to the slurry in the agitator tank 20
It mixes, enables to slurry more uniform.
First driving motor 33, second driving motor 34 are connected with master controller respectively.The master controller
Control the revolving speed of first driving motor 33 and second driving motor 34.In the present embodiment, first driving
The revolving speed ratio of motor 33 and second driving motor 34 is 1:2.In other embodiments, the velocity of rotation ratio energy
It is enough to be adjusted according to demand.
In one embodiment, the angle demodulator 111 is connected with the rotation drive shaft 32, to pass through control institute
The tilt angle of rotation drive shaft 32 is stated to adjust the tilt angle of the stationary fixture 11.The rotation drive shaft 32 with it is described
10 angle of rotating disk is in 30 degree to 60 degree.
Referring to Fig. 2, it further includes protection sleeve 40 that the cell size, which is dispersed with stirring mechanism 100,.The protection sleeve 40
One end of the protection sleeve 40 is fastened in hollow cylindrical and the rotating disk 10.The driving component 30 is contained in described
It protects in sleeve 40, so that avoiding sundries from turning in the cell size is dispersed with stirring mechanism 100, or pays and hurt operator.Often
The angle demodulator 111 of a stationary fixture 11 passes through the protection sleeve 40 and the corresponding rotation in the protection sleeve 40
Drive shaft 32 is connected.
Specifically, the angle demodulator 111 includes screw rod 1111 and the propulsion knob being connected with described 111 one end of screw rod
1112.The screw rod 111 is connected far from described one end for promoting knob 1112 with the rotation drive shaft 32.The propulsion knob
1112 rotations are to push the rotation drive shaft 32 being connected with the screw rod 111 to transport to close to or far from the revolution drive shaft 31
It is dynamic, to adjust the stationary fixture 11 and the inclined angle of the rotating disk 10.
In use, being added raw materials into the tank body 201 of the agitator tank 20 first, and the lid 202 is covered, then will
The agitator tank 20 is fixed in the stationary fixture 11, is adjusted the angle demodulator 111 to the stationary fixture 11 and is in
Suitable tilt angle.After the completion of adjusting, pass through the first driving motor 33 described in main controller controls and the second driving electricity
The revolving speed of machine 34 to rotating ratio is 1:2, while adjusting the vacuum degree in the agitator tank 20, is stirred.In whipping process,
The slurry in the agitator tank 20 is heated by Electric radiant Heating Film energization and slurry temperature is made to be maintained at 20 DEG C~50
℃。
